Riding on his superlative knock in the second match of the just concluded three-match One-Day International series against Sri Lanka, Rohit Sharma has stormed into the top five of the latest ICC ODI Player Rankings, released on Monday (December 18).

India, who were being led by Rohit, crushed Sri Lanka by eight wickets in the series-decider on Sunday in Visakhapatnam to win it by a margin of 2-1 after losing the opener in Dharamshala.

Rohit, who played a monumental knock of 208 not out in the second ODI in Mohali, moved up two places to take the fifth position in the list, and also crossed the 800-point mark for the first time in his career. The opening batsman’s career-best rank so far is three which he achieved in February last year, but he managed to cross the 800-points only after his double century in Mohali.

He had taken his tally to 825 which fell to 816 after he managed only seven in the third and final ODI.

Shikhar Dhawan, who was named the Man of the Series, also reaped the rewards for his fine outing, gaining one slot to reach the 14th position. The southpaw scored an unbeaten 100 in the final ODI and finished the series with 168 runs.

Among the bowlers, Yuzvendra Chahal has made a huge progress, moving up 23 places to take 28th place after finishing with six wickets in the series while his spin partner Kuldeep Yadav has moved up 16 places to sit at a career-best 56th slot.

Both the spinners were instrumental in restricting Sri Lanka to a modest title in the third ODI, as they took three wickets apiece to derail the visitors’ innings. Hardik Pandya has also gained ten slots also to reach a career-best 45th position.

For Sri Lanka, their former skipper Upul Tharanga, who scored 95 on Sunday, gained 15 places to reach 36th position while wicketkeeper-batsman Niroshan Dickwella moved up seven places to take 37th position.

In the bowling department, pace spearhead Suranga Lakmal, who had rocked India with a four-wicket haul in Dharamshala, has jumped 14 places to take the 22nd slot while all-rounder Angelo Mathews, who resumed bowling in the series, moved up nine places to take the 45th position.
